Richard Smith ac63d63543 Add a "vexing parse" warning for ambiguity between a variable declaration and a
function-style cast.

This fires for cases such as

  T(x);

... where 'x' was previously declared and T is a type. This construct declares
a variable named 'x' rather than the (probably expected) interpretation of a
function-style cast of 'x' to T.

// RUN: %clang_cc1 -fsyntax-only -verify -std=c++11 %s
struct S { S(int); operator bool(); };
void f() {
int a;
typedef int n;
while (a) ;
while (int x) ; // expected-error {{variable declaration in condition must have an initializer}}
while (float x = 0) ;
if (const int x = a) ; // expected-warning{{empty body}} expected-note{{put the semicolon on a separate line to silence this warning}}
switch (int x = a+10) {}
for (; int x = ++a; ) ;
if (S(a)) {} // ok
if (S(a) = 0) {} // expected-warning {{redundant parentheses}} expected-note 2{{}}
if (S(a) == 0) {} // ok
if (S(n)) {} // expected-error {{unexpected type name 'n': expected expression}}
if (S(n) = 0) {} // expected-warning {{redundant parentheses}} expected-note 2{{}}
if (S(n) == 0) {} // expected-error {{unexpected type name 'n': expected expression}}
if (S b(a)) {} // expected-error {{variable declaration in condition cannot have a parenthesized initializer}}
if (S b(n)) {} // expected-error {{a function type is not allowed here}}
if (S b(n) = 0) {} // expected-error {{a function type is not allowed here}}
if (S b(n) == 0) {} // expected-error {{a function type is not allowed here}}
S s(a);
if (S{s}) {} // ok
if (S a{s}) {} // ok
if (S a = {s}) {} // ok
if (S a == {s}) {} // expected-error {{did you mean '='?}}
if (S(b){a}) {} // ok
if (S(b) = {a}) {} // ok
}
